running open headers

im installing headers on my 97 4.6. i didnt get done tonight and may need to drive tomorrow. i have the exhaust taken off from the manifolds back; well from the driver side header which i got on and the passenger side manifold. i unplugged the o2 sensors to get the pipes off. will the truck run like this or will the a/f ratio be off and mess it up

without the Front o2's it wont run right as for the sound of open headers...look at the vid in my sig. but without the front o2's your truck is going to guess how much fuel and o2 to add to combustion. i think it has a set sim number in case something happends to the o2s and they fail. but it wont run great. try not to drive it open headers for to long...500.00 dollar ticket and its not good on ur valves.
